The State of Freelance Isn’t Free

Freelance Union

Policy change is in the air for US freelancers! Freelance Isn’t Free Law is already in effect in New York City , Seattle , and Minneapolis and continues to move across the country with recent legislative wins in Los Angeles and Columbus, Ohio. Now, New York has re-introduced the statewide bill and California,  New Jersey, Illinois, Kansas, and Missouri also have similar proposals on the docket for this year.

The Fascinating Neuroscience of Scene

Jane Friedman

Today’s post is by regular contributor Susan DeFreitas ( @manzanitafire ), an award-winning author, editor, and book coach. Join us on May 11 for the online class Your Novel’s 4 Key Scenes. There are two fundamental modes in fictional storytelling: summary and scene.
